Adding PocketQuery to a page causes sidebar ("Page tree") to disapper

Infinidat Jira Admin January 4, 2015

Hi,

Whenever I'm adding a PocketQuery macro to any page this page stops displaying the sidebar to disappear.

After some digging, I realized the problem is that the right pane (the page) completely overlaps the sidebar.

You can see an example screenshot below (sorry for having to mangle the image..)

I tried replacing the PocketQuery template to a clear one (no formatting at all) and it didn't solve it..

 

Appreciate your feedback.

After some friendly help from Felix @ Scandio:

This issue is caused by another add-on (Talk) that is causing a JavaScript error.

We've resolved the conflict between Talk and the PocketQuery add-on in the version 2.3.1.
